Following a slow, very foggy start to this past week the weather took a turn for the fabulous on the weekend and my 2 charters run on Sunday and Monday took full advantage of the excellent
Tog bite.

Yesterday found Matt and his 2 buddies join me for a day of non-stop Blackfish action. First drop on the reliable CT reef yielded constant action for the last 90 minutes of ebb. Despite doing a lot of sorting the crew put 11 nice keepers in the box to 4# in almost summer like conditions. Next stop was one of my favorite jig spots near Fishers and once again we found the Tog hungry and waiting. The final boat limit keeper was landed in short order and the guys had a great time playing C&R for about 2 hours on the light tackle. Several more keepers were released and Bruce took top fish honors with a nice fat Tog that tipped the scales at just under 7#. As is often the case at least one or two other really good fish were lost during some spirited battles that found the Blackfish finally gain their freedom by breaking leaders or hiding in their favorite rock pile.

Today the Sal party of 4 climbed aboard for pretty much a repeat performance of Sunday’s results on the same two drops. This time the reef gave up a few more keepers with the larger crew plus Sal boated the day’s best fish here with a sweet 6# beauty. On the Fishers jigging grounds we easily filled out the boat limit with more smiles, bent spinning rods, and singing drags. Once again, we returned several nice keepers after limiting and, as usual, there was one real beast that just kept stripping drag on Frank’s spinning outfit and ultimately gained its freedom on the very rocky patches below the boat.
